In the competitive world of CSGO, recognizing the signs of toxic behavior is crucial for maintaining both personal performance and overall team morale. Toxic behavior can manifest in various forms, such as excessive complaining, harassment, or negative comments about teammates’ skills. To identify these behaviors, watch for players who frequently use offensive language in chat, or those who blame others for their mistakes rather than focusing on improving their own gameplay. This type of atmosphere can quickly escalate, leading to a negative experience for everyone involved.
Another significant indicator of toxic behavior is a player’s unwillingness to cooperate with the team. You may notice players who refuse to communicate, fail to follow strategies laid out by the team, or deliberately play in a way that undermines the group effort. Look for signs such as abandonment during critical moments, or players who consistently ignore team requests. Understanding these signs can help not only improve your experience but also encourage a more positive environment within CSGO, making it more enjoyable for all players.
The dynamics of team play in competitive games like CS:GO can significantly affect your performance and overall experience. Reports on CS:GO toxicity reveal that negative interactions among teammates often lead to frustrating situations, resulting in decreased motivation and skill execution. If you find that your team's behavior tends to lean towards toxicity, it might be time to analyze whether these interactions are holding you back from reaching your full potential. By recognizing the signs of toxic behavior, such as frequent insults or poor communication, you can take steps to mitigate their impact on your gameplay.
To combat the detrimental effects of a toxic team environment, consider implementing strategies that foster healthier communication. For instance, engaging in positive reinforcement can uplift team morale, whereas addressing issues calmly and constructively can lead to a more supportive atmosphere. Additionally, exploring team compositions that prioritize synergy and compatibility could help avoid clashes that lead to toxicity. Ultimately, a cohesive team can enhance your gaming experience and propel you towards your goals, making it essential to evaluate if your current setup is hindering your progress.
